Triumph has lifted the wraps off its all-new Trident 800, a next-generation middleweight roadster that is the Trident 660’s elder and Street Triple’s younger sibling. With a new 798cc triple-cylinder engine, a compact frame, and tech straight off Triumph’s premium line-up, this one’s built to make every twist of the throttle addictive.

The heart of the Trident 800 is pure Triumph — that signature triple tuned for sharp response and everyday usability. Producing 114 bhp at 10,750 rpm and 85 Nm at 8,500 rpm, the new engine promises a punchy midrange and a screaming top-end. A six-speed gearbox with Triumph Shift Assist makes clutchless upshifts and downshifts seamless, whether you’re gunning it on twisty roads or crawling through city traffic. At 198 kg, it’s lean enough to carve corners yet muscular enough to feel planted.

Handling, as expected from Triumph, is dialled in to perfection. A rigid, compact frame is paired with fully adjustable Showa suspension, featuring 41mm USD forks up front and a preload-adjustable rear monoshock. Braking duties are handled by dual 310mm discs and four-piston radial calipers, wrapped in sticky Michelin tyres for assured grip and control.

Modern riders get the full suite of electronics — cornering ABS, lean-sensitive traction control, and three riding modes (Road, Sport, and Rain). Cruise control and Bluetooth connectivity come standard via My Triumph, syncing music, calls, and navigation through a sleek 3.5-inch TFT display.

Design-wise, the Trident 800 looks every bit as aggressive as it rides. The sculpted 14-litre tank, brushed aluminium accents, and raised muffler ooze attitude, while details like gold-finished alloys and a minimal LED tail-light underline its sporty personality.

Available in Ash Grey with Diablo Red, Carnival Red with Graphite, and Jet Black, the new Trident 800 has all the ingredients to make some noise in the middleweight naked segment. Can’t wait to get our hands on it here in the UAE.
